Red Hat Product Errata RHSA-2014:0374 - Security Advisory
Issued:
2014-04-03
Updated:
2014-04-03

RHSA-2014:0374 - Security Advisory

  • Overview

Synopsis

Important: Red Hat JBoss Data Grid 6.2.1 update

Type/Severity

Security Advisory: Important

Topic

Red Hat JBoss Data Grid 6.2.1, which fixes two security issues, various
bugs, and adds enhancements, is now available from the Red Hat Customer
Portal.

The Red Hat Security Response Team has rated this update as having
Important security impact. Common Vulnerability Scoring System (CVSS) base
scores, which give detailed severity ratings, are available for each
vulnerability from the CVE links in the References section.

Description

Red Hat JBoss Data Grid is a distributed in-memory data grid, based on
Infinispan.

This release of Red Hat JBoss Data Grid 6.2.1 serves as a replacement for
Red Hat JBoss Data Grid 6.2.0. It includes various bug fixes and
enhancements which are detailed in the Red Hat JBoss Data Grid 6.2.1
Release Notes. The Release Notes will be available shortly from
https://access.redhat.com/site/documentation/en-US/Red_Hat_JBoss_Data_Grid/

This update also fixes the following security issues:

It was found that XStream could deserialize arbitrary user-supplied XML
content, representing objects of any type. A remote attacker able to pass
XML to XStream could use this flaw to perform a variety of attacks,
including remote code execution in the context of the server running the
XStream application. (CVE-2013-7285)

It was found that when Tomcat processed a series of HTTP requests in which
at least one request contained either multiple content-length headers, or
one content-length header with a chunked transfer-encoding header, Tomcat
would incorrectly handle the request. A remote attacker could use this flaw
to poison a web cache, perform cross-site scripting (XSS) attacks, or
obtain sensitive information from other requests. (CVE-2013-4286)

All users of Red Hat JBoss Data Grid 6.2.0 as provided from the Red Hat
Customer Portal are advised to upgrade to Red Hat JBoss Data Grid 6.2.1.

Solution

The References section of this erratum contains a download link (you must
log in to download the update). Before applying this update, back up your
existing JBoss Data Grid installation.
